only way to fix a tweaked frame is to take it to a body shop and have it put up on a machine. most shops have a machine that fastens the car in place while the machine pulls on the frame w/ chains and tweaks it back. but, they'll only do it if the integrity of the frame isn't compromised. you may be s.o.l. if the damage is too bad.
